備注: 主要有以下幾點內容 . 類的定義,class開頭的就表示這是一個類,小括號里面的,表示這個類的父類,涉及到繼承,默認object是所有類的父類。 python中定義類,小括號內主要有三種: . 具體一個父類, . object . 空白 . 函數或方法的定義, def開頭就表示定義一個函數,方法包括,實例方法,類方法,靜態方法,注意看類方法和靜態方法定義的時候上面有一個 標記。 . 對象 ...
2017-12-13 16:56 0 1488 推薦指數:
1. 前言 前面講解了那么多selenium的基礎知識,下面用一個簡單案例來介紹,此案例主要實現,運行測試,自動生成html報告,並發生郵件。 2. 測試案例 2.1 目錄結構介紹 conf:配置信息,目前只增加了郵箱配置相關信息,可以根據需要增加其他配置 data ...
public 目錄存一些公共模塊,供用例調用。login.py 內容如下: 接下來login_lizi_public 文件引用login.py 中所定義的函數,代碼如下: ...
(一) 方法 方法 簡單說明 execute_async_script(script, args) 異步執行JS代碼 script:被執行的JS代碼 args:js代碼中的任意參數 ...
初學python階段,大多數人對函數、類、模塊和包的調用都搞得不是很清楚,這篇隨筆就簡單的進行說明。 (1)函數 當函數定義好之后,可以直接調用。 比如:def summ(add1,add2),那么可以直接調用,即:summ(1,2) (2) 類 類定義好之后,不能像函數一樣直接 ...
前言 selenium驅動和簡單安裝教程 瀏覽器驅動安裝 注意:下載驅動時一定要注意瀏覽器版本和驅動版本匹配,否則會出問題 火狐瀏覽器的驅動:https://github.com/mozilla/geckodriver/releases 谷歌瀏覽器的驅動:https ...
需求 寫py程序時候總是碰到下面這種場景,動態生成對象或者函數: 這種需要根據字符串生成對象或者方法的需求,再java里大概是反射的一個功能,因為老是用到,所以在這里總結一下. 一共有以下幾種方式: eval eval是最簡單粗暴的方式,會將字符串重新解釋為可運行對象,也即是所有 ...
一直想知道python里有沒有類似php中的 $classname->$method() 或 call_user_func 今天有時間查了一下,示例代碼如下: classname.py test.py /usr/bin/python ...